Who is remembered for his speech advocating for civil rights during the March on Washington? 🔊
Dr. Martin Luther King Jr. is remembered for his iconic "I Have a Dream" speech, delivered during the March on Washington for Jobs and Freedom on August 28, 1963. This pivotal moment in the Civil Rights Movement highlighted the struggle for civil rights and racial equality in the United States. King’s eloquent and passionate address called for an end to racism and emphasized the importance of equality and justice. His vision of a future where people would be judged by their character rather than skin color became a significant reference point in the ongoing fight for civil rights.
